Envelope protein which probably plays a role in virus entry into the host cell. Is probably involved in the virus attachment to the host cell surface and associates with the entry/fusion complex (EFC). Needed for fusion and penetration of the virus core into host cell. Source: Recombinant protein corresponding to aa2-183 from Vaccinia virus Protein L1, fused to 6X His-Tag at N-terminal, expressed in E.coli.
